Expanded WiMAX 4G Coverage |
DigitalBridge Communications Wins Grant to Expand WiMAX 4G Coverage in
Appomattox County, Virginia
DigitalBridge Communications Corp.
December 7, 2009
Ashburn, VA -- DigitalBridge Communications Corp. (DBC), the leading
private operator of WiMAX 4G broadband networks in underserved and rural
America, is proud to announce today that it was awarded a grant from the
Mid-Atlantic Broadband Cooperative (MBC) to triple its current broadband
wireless coverage in Appomattox County, Virginia. This last-mile,
matching grant award funded by the Virginia Tobacco Commission will
enable DBC to bring affordable broadband services to underserved areas
of Appomattox County. |

DigitalBridge won the award following a competitive bidding process
similar to the ongoing federal stimulus program in which DBC has also
been an active participant. DBC's successful initial launch in
Appomattox during 2008 was also supported by an MBC matching grant and
led to the deployment of affordable wireless broadband services within 6
months and over 30% broadband adoption by residents and businesses. The
new areas will also be served by 4G broadband speeds at prices starting
as low as $29.99 per month.
Over the past three years, DBC has launched new wireless broadband
service in 15 communities nationwide. The company brings fixed broadband
wireless services to a variety of customers -- residential, business,
educational, healthcare and public safety -- and provides mobile
broadband services though WiMAX-enabled laptops, USB adapters and other
portable devices. DBC's open, all-IP network and cost structure enable
deployment of advanced services at a fraction of the capital and
operating cost required for traditional wired and wireless services. Its
scalable deployment capabilities, state-of-the-art Network Operations
Center, billing and customer care systems, and solid operating record
enable it to roll out new services within six to nine months.
